WebSep 10, 2011 · A crush washer, does exactly as it's name suggests. It is crushed when the correct torque loading is applied, and creates a tolerance seal. When the washer is removed you see, as you correctly stated, a ridge. The ridge is cold forming of the washer, caused by the load places on it. The washer is THINNER. WebNov 4, 2024 · How does a brake banjo bolt work? Apparently automobile brakes use banjo bolts to connect brake-fluid lines to brake cylinders. Tightening the bolt provides a path for fluid to flow into the barbed inlet into a hole in the side of the bolt and then down through a hole concentric with the bolt’s axis. A banjo fitting is a hydraulic fitting consisting of a perforated hollow bolt, or internally relieved bolt, and a spherical union for fluid transfer. It is typically used to connect a fluid line to a rigid, internally threaded hydraulic component.
